全网唯一标准王
(19)国家知识产权局 (12)发明 专利申请 (10)申请公布号 (43)申请公布日 (21)申请 号 202210239585.7 (22)申请日 2022.03.11 (71)申请人 达闼机器人股份有限公司 地址 200245 上海市闵行区中青路207号8 幢 (72)发明人 谢辉  (74)专利代理 机构 北京太合九思知识产权代理 有限公司 1 1610 专利代理师 张爱 刘戈 (51)Int.Cl. H04L 9/32(2006.01) G06F 16/901(2019.01) G06Q 40/04(2012.01) (54)发明名称 一种可信区块链的联盟管 理方法、 装置及可 信区块链系统 (57)摘要 本说明书一个或多个实施例公开了一种可 信区块链的联盟管理方法、 装置及可信区块链系 统, 该方法应用于包含一个主链和至少一个子链 的可信区块链系统, 主链上部署有系统级联盟管 理智能合约; 在主链上具有管 理行为许可的第一 客户端调用部署在该主链本地的系统级联盟管 理智能合约, 第一客户端基于系统级联盟管理智 能合约中的方法进行新建子链、 获取子链参数以 及删除子链等一体化链上联盟管理。 从而, 提升 联盟链系统简洁性, 以及配 置使用便利性。 权利要求书2页 说明书8页 附图2页 CN 115118424 A 2022.09.27 CN 115118424 A 1.一种可信区块链的联盟管理方法, 其特征在于, 应用于包含一个主链和至少一个子 链的可信区块链系统, 所述主链上部署有系统级联盟管理智能合约; 所述方法包括: 在所述主链上具有管理行为许可的第一客户端调用部署在该主链本地的系统级联盟 管理智能合约; 所述第一客户端基于所述系统级联盟管理智能合约中的方法进行子链的联盟管理, 所 述联盟管理至少包括: 新建子链、 获取子链参数以及删除子链。 2.如权利要求1所述的可信区块链的联盟管理方法, 其特征在于, 所述主链上还部署有 主系统级账户管理智能合约和主系统级密钥管理智能合约; 所述方法还 包括: 在所述主链上具有管理行为许可的第一客户端调用主系统级账户管理智能合约对所 述主链进行主体管理; 和/或, 在所述主链上具有管理行为许可的第一客户端调用主系统级密钥管理智能合约对所 述主链进行密钥参数 管理。 3.如权利要求2所述的可信区块链的联盟管理方法, 其特征在于, 所述至少一个子链中 每个子链上均部署有对应自身子链的子系统级账户管理智能合约和子系统级密钥管理智 能合约; 在任一子链上具有管理行为许可的第二客户端调用该子链部署的子系统账户管理智 能合约对该子链进行主体管理; 和/或, 在任一子链上具有管理行为许可的第二客户端调用该子链部署的子系统密钥管理智 能合约对该子链进行密钥参数 管理。 4.如权利要求1 ‑3任一项所述的可信区块链的联盟管理方法, 其特征在于, 所述联盟管 理为新建子链; 则所述第一客户端基于所述系统级联盟管理智能合约中的方法进行子链的联盟管理, 具体包括: 所述第一客户端调用所述系统级联盟管理智能合约中写类型接口, 输入待新建子链的 联盟参数; 所述第一 客户端为待新建子链输出全局唯一标识并保存, 以完成新建子链。 5.如权利要求3所述的可信区块链的联盟管理方法, 其特征在于, 所述第 二客户端调用 该子链部署的子系统账户管理智能合约对该子链进行主体管理, 具体包括: 所述第二客户端调用所述子系统账户管理智能合约中写类型接口, 为申请加入该子链 的主体在所述子系统账户管理智能合约中配置行为许可; 其中, 所述行为许可包括: 读取、 产生区块、 调用、 部署、 管理中的一种或多种。 6.如权利要求5所述的可信区块链的联盟管理方法, 其特征在于, 所述申请加入该子链 的主体未在所述可信区块链的其它子链中配置行为许 可; 或者, 所述申请加入该子链的主体在所述可信区块链的其它一个或多个子链中已配置行为 许可。 7.如权利 要求1‑3、 5、 6任一项所述的可信区块链的联盟管理方法, 其特征在于, 所述第 一客户端与所述第二 客户端为同一 客户端。 8.一种可信区块链的联盟管理装置, 其特征在于, 应用于包含一个主链和至少一个子 链的可信区块链系统, 所述主链上部署有系统级联盟管理智能合约; 所述联盟管理装置包权 利 要 求 书 1/2 页 2 CN 115118424 A 2括: 调用模块, 用于调用部署在该主链本地的系统级联盟管理智能合约; 管理模块, 用于基于所述系统级联盟管理智能合约中的方法进行子链的联盟管理, 所 述联盟管理至少包括: 新建子链、 获取子链参数以及删除子链。 9.一种可信区块链系统, 其特征在于, 包含一个主链和至少一个子链的可信区块链系 统, 所述主链上部署有系统级联盟管理智能合约; 在所述主链上具有管理行为许可的第一客户端调用部署在该主链本地的系统级联盟 管理智能合约, 以及, 基于所述系统级联盟管理智能合约中的方法进 行子链的联盟管理, 所 述联盟管理至少包括: 新建子链、 获取子链参数以及删除子链。 10.一种电子设备, 其特 征在于, 包括: 处理器; 以及 被安排成存储计算机可执行指令的存储器, 所述可执行指令在被执行时使所述处理器 执行权利要求1 ‑7任一项所述的可信区块链的联盟管理方法。 11.一种计算机可读存储介质, 其特征在于, 所述计算机可读存储介质存储一个或多个 程序, 所述一个或多个程序当被包括多个应用程序的电子设备执行时, 使得所述电子设备 执行权利要求1 ‑7任一项所述的可信区块链的联盟管理方法。权 利 要 求 书 2/2 页 3 CN 115118424 A 3

PDF文档 专利 一种可信区块链的联盟管理方法、装置及可信区块链系统

文档预览
中文文档 13 页 50 下载 1000 浏览 0 评论 0 收藏 3.0分
温馨提示:本文档共13页,可预览 3 页,如浏览全部内容或当前文档出现乱码,可开通会员下载原始文档
专利 一种可信区块链的联盟管理方法、装置及可信区块链系统 第 1 页 专利 一种可信区块链的联盟管理方法、装置及可信区块链系统 第 2 页 专利 一种可信区块链的联盟管理方法、装置及可信区块链系统 第 3 页
下载文档到电脑,方便使用
本文档由 SC 于 2024-02-07 12:40:43上传分享
友情链接
站内资源均来自网友分享或网络收集整理,若无意中侵犯到您的权利,敬请联系我们微信(点击查看客服),我们将及时删除相关资源。